In turn, providers of cloud-computing services can benefit from significant economies of scale by delivering the same services to a wide range of customers. Rather than owning their own computing infrastructure or data centres, companies can rent access to anything from applications to storage from a cloud service provider.

A public cloud is cost-effective because computing is provisioned as a utility, where customers only pay for the resources they use. The goal is to provide the business with cloud-like flexibility, scalability and self-service while ensuring that only the business can use those private cloud resources. For example, public could users can provision virtual machine (VM) instances that share the same physical server, and they https://www.aliciaogrady.com/BusinessMarketing/page/2/ can create storage volumes that coexist on the same storage subsystem. In some cases, the private cloud is a single-tenant environment enabled solely by virtualization software. Private clouds are often deployed when public clouds are deemed inappropriate or inadequate for the needs of a business.
